How to conjugate razonar in Indicative Imperfect in Spanish

razonar
to reason
regular verb

Razonar means to think logically or to analyze and form judgments. It is used when describing the process of reasoning or making arguments.

How to conjugate razonar in Indicative Imperfect

El Pretérito Imperfecto - used to describe regular and repeated actions that happened in the past

Indicative Imperfect Conjugations

PronounConjugation
Yo
razonaba
razonabas
Él / Ella / Usted
razonaba
Nosotros / Nosotras
razonábamos
Vosotros / Vosotras
razonabais
Ellos / Ellas / Ustedes
razonaban

Examples of razonar in Indicative Imperfect

Yo
Yo razonaba sobre la decisión.
I used to reason about the decision.
Tú razonabas con calma siempre.
You used to reason calmly always.
Él / Ella / Usted
Ella razonaba antes de actuar.
She used to reason before acting.
Nosotros / Nosotras
Nosotros razonábamos en grupo.
We used to reason in the group.
Vosotros / Vosotras
Vosotros razonabais mucho entonces.
You all used to reason a lot back then.
Ellos / Ellas / Ustedes
Ellos razonaban sobre el problema.
They used to reason about the problem.
